MATT CAPPOTELLI UPDATE AND MORE

By Paul Jordan on 2017-08-12 10:30:00

WWE.com has an interview with Tough Enough III Champion Matt Cappotelli in which he discusses his latest fight with brain cancer. He discusses the diagnosis, his reaction, treatment and training talent in Ohio Valley Wrestling. When Matt was asked what message he hopes his cancer battle can give to people he said this:

"Just that you have to fight for what you want. Life is the most precious gift we’re given. If I can inspire others to not give up on the life they’ve been blessed to have, that’s what I’m trying to spread – hope. There’s others going through what I’m going through or worse. They need support and inspiration like I do.  

It’s a community; we all feed off one another. It’s not time to crawl up in a hole and feel bad for myself and get down. It’s time for me to stand up and share my struggles publicly so that others can draw strength and hope from me. That way, I’m giving back and turning what I’ve been given in life into a positive and helping someone along the way. I think we need to stand together. If I can inspire someone to share their struggles – it’s not easy, at least for me, to be vulnerable. You want to hold it in and put on the tough guy persona, that nothing’s getting to you, but that’s a lie. I don’t think anyone draws inspiration from that. They do from seeing you struggle, be open and relatable. I think the more you’re open and relatable, there’s more strength others can draw from that."
